Output 75d611867c3e28dab7acce617399919cd16e5de81e4c83e78bccd511d7a0e08b:0

value
922099
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e8623dbe38279aecb4af776abaabf75e2190e12 OP_EQUAL
address
3BmQwrt6s4c7oWp3Hy5qkjf6tbdsudgBbg
transaction
75d611867c3e28dab7acce617399919cd16e5de81e4c83e78bccd511d7a0e08b